Celebrating the Prime Video series adaptation, the seventh volume of Brubaker and Phillips' groundbreaking crime series returns to print with a stunning new cover painting and design. Brubaker and Phillips return to their multiple-award winning series for two interlinked tales of the Lawless family in the 1970s. Teeg Lawless is trapped behind bars with a price on his head, doing anything he can to survive. While Tracy Lawless celebrates his 12th birthday riding shotgun on a mission of death.

Thunderbolts: The Saga of the Winter Soldier
- 392pagine
- 14 ore di lettura
Exploring the dramatic return of Bucky Barnes, this narrative delves into his transformation into the Winter Soldier. The story uncovers the complexities of his character, highlighting themes of redemption and identity as he grapples with his past and the consequences of his actions. With a blend of action and emotional depth, it captures the essence of his journey from a hero to a pawn and back again, making it a pivotal chapter in the Marvel universe.

Captain America Modern Era Epic Collection: The Winter Soldier
- 472pagine
- 17 ore di lettura
The plot revolves around Captain America racing against time to uncover the truth behind the Red Skull's shocking murder while preventing catastrophic bombings in major cities. With the unfinished Cosmic Cube posing a threat to reality, he faces a deadly assassin linked to his past, the Winter Soldier, which complicates his mission. As chaos unfolds, Crossbones and the Red Skull's daughter, Sin, add to the turmoil across the United States. This collection includes pivotal issues that explore themes of betrayal, legacy, and the struggle between heroism and personal demons.
